安卓基于linux 其实就是谷歌开发的一个linux变种,如果熟悉linux 对于安卓也很好上手,终端中大部分命令还是通用的,文件系统也相同。同样,在安卓中root用户是拥有最高权限的,系统不会对root say no。
安卓的文件系统
根目录 /
acct
cache //缓存
config
d
data //安装的程序和用户的数据都在这里
default.prop
dev
firmware
init
mnt
persist
proc
res
root
sbin
sdcard //储存卡
sys
system //系统程序、库文件等等好多都在这里,刷机,就是写入这里的文件
除了后边注释的其他文件夹都是系统在启动过程中生成。
安卓手机一般都有这么几个分区 system data cache sdcard 用户能看到的,系统程序放在/system/app/下,用户安装的程序放在/data/app/下,字体在/system/fonts/ 修改字体、删除系统程序可以直接用RE管理器进入相应的目录删,前提是要有root权限。 (此处待续)
关于安卓手机的安全。要不要装杀毒软件。安卓平台上确实有很多木马和流氓软件存在,如果日常使用,不随便安装乱七八槽的软件的话完全没有必要安装安全软件,鉴于国内的情况,装一个控制流量的防火墙就OK了,如android firewall(基于iptables,需root权限)。 (此处待续)
关于安卓手机的内存使用。内存不是剩余越多越好。与Symbian、Windows的内存使用机制不同,安卓在后台会读取很多程序并缓存在内存中,从而可以快速打开。(PS:现在win7,win8,也使用在内存中缓存程序的机制了,512M内存时开机使用300+,当内存是2G开机使用量600+,不过512确实跑win7有些吃力。)
(2013.9.28)最近手机经常无故重启,初步确定是电池故障,电池用的时间长了,老化供电不足引起。如果你家电脑经常在用电高峰期无故重启的话,基本可以确定就是供电问题了,电压在180V以下,黑屏连续重启时,电压一般在150V以下。
安卓基于linux,装一个终端模拟器也能过一把玩linux的瘾哦,黑乎乎的字符界面,很亲切有木有,安卓自带的命令很少,装busybox命令就多啦。 vi编辑器,cat查看文件,tftp tar zip dd df 等等,好多好多命令,居然还有rpm,不知道这个rpm要怎么装软件包呢,呵呵。
当然这个终端模拟器也能使用adb 命令啦,adb功能可非同小可 电脑端的手机管理软件都是使用的adb命令管理手机的,同样手工adb也很有乐趣呢,还可以直接在手机端刷新recovery、radio,省时省力(dd命令)。
原发布于2013-9-1-QQ空间
评论(0)